Construction
● In order to prevent oxidizing films inside the piping, purge the piping with nitrogen.
● Commercial anti-oxidants have adverse reactions on refrigerants and the refrigeration oil, so they should not
be used.
5Gas-tightness testing and evacuation
● It is a requirement of the High Pressure Gas Safety Law to carry out a gas-tightness test on gas heat pump air
conditioning systems. Therefore, carry out the following points to verify that there are no leaks from the joints
in the piping.
After connecting the gage manifold to the service ports on both the gas pipe (thick pipe) and the
liquid pipe (thin pipe) sides, connect the nitrogen and vacuum pump as shown in Fig. 6.
Raise the pressure to the testing level of
3.0MPa with nitrogen, and check for leaks.
Leakage of refrigerant can be the cause of
accidents due to lack of oxygen.
After completing the gas-tightness test,
evacuate the indoor unit and the piping
down to 667Pa.
After completing evacuation, do not leave it
for a long period of time.
Note Each service port has a check
valve.

(4)Adding additional refrigerant charge

The quantity of refrigerant charged at the time of shipping did not consider the length of piping. Add additional
refrigerant appropriate to the length of piping.
